Kamehameha Heights sits up on the slope, so we spend a lot of time hauling tools up narrow driveways and steep steps. The homes here catch the trades coming over the ridge, and that breeze carries salt. We see rusted washer cabinets, corroded dryer heating elements, and fridge coils packed with lint and dust. Humidity is the other one: door gaskets get sticky, ice makers freeze up, and dryers run long cycles. We check the simple stuff first, then explain what we find in plain words. If a part has to ship in from the mainland, we tell you that up front.
